British Hospital (Montevideo)
British Hospital (Montevideo) is a healthcare facility located in Montevideo, the capital city of Uruguay. Established in the 19th century, it has played a significant role in providing medical services not only to the British community in Uruguay but also to the wider population. The hospital is known for its commitment to high-quality healthcare services and has been a pioneer in various medical fields within the country.
History
The British Hospital was founded with the aim of serving the British expatriate community in Uruguay, offering them healthcare services that adhered to the standards they were accustomed to. Over the years, the hospital expanded its services and facilities, evolving into a modern healthcare institution that caters to patients of all nationalities. Its history reflects the broader story of healthcare development in Uruguay, showcasing advancements in medical technology, patient care, and healthcare management.
